In Literature, I believe it is important to understand Writers intentions, subject matter, inspirations and their backgrounds. I portrayed James Whitcomb Riley at The Children's Museum, for instance and in researching his life discovered how autobiographical much of his work was. He was not a good student, but what endears him to readers was his ability to never talk down to children, to accept their interests as it related to his own childhood musings.
